Bill Summary
A bill to limit the amount of money that may be appropriated for community colleges and higher education from the state school aid fund.
AI Summary
This bill establishes a fiscal limit on state school aid fund appropriations for community colleges and higher education, capping the total amount at $1,324,000,000 annually beginning in fiscal year 2026. Specifically, the legislation restricts the amount of money that can be drawn from the State School Aid Fund for funding community colleges and higher education programs under the State School Aid Act. If the specified appropriation limit is exceeded in any fiscal year, the bill mandates that general fund/general purpose money must be used to reimburse the State School Aid Fund for the excess amount.
